- gcloud beta network-connectivity spokes gateways update - update a Gateway spoke
- SYNOPSIS
-
-
gcloud beta network-connectivity spokes gateways update(SPOKE:--region=REGION) [--async] [--capacity=CAPACITY] [--description=DESCRIPTION] [--update-labels=[KEY=VALUE,…]] [--clear-labels|--remove-labels=[KEY,…]] [GCLOUD_WIDE_FLAG …]
-
- DESCRIPTION
-
(BETA)Update the details of a Gateway spoke. - EXAMPLES
-
To update the description of a Gateway spoke named
, run:my-spokegcloud beta network-connectivity spokes gateways update my-spoke --region=us-central1 --description="new spoke description" - POSITIONAL ARGUMENTS

- FLAGS
-
--async- Return immediately, without waiting for the operation in progress to complete.
--capacity=CAPACITY-
New gateway capacity of the spoke.
CAPACITYmust be one of:100g,10g,1g. --description=DESCRIPTION- New description of the spoke.
--update-labels=[KEY=VALUE,…]-
List of label KEY=VALUE pairs to update. If a label exists, its value is
modified. Otherwise, a new label is created.
Keys must start with a lowercase character and contain only hyphens (
-), underscores (_), lowercase characters, and numbers. Values must contain only hyphens (-), underscores (_), lowercase characters, and numbers. -
At most one of these can be specified:
--clear-labels-
Remove all labels. If
--update-labelsis also specified then--clear-labelsis applied first.For example, to remove all labels:
gcloud beta network-connectivity spokes gateways update --clear-labelsTo remove all existing labels and create two new labels,
andfoo:bazgcloud beta network-connectivity spokes gateways update --clear-labels --update-labels foo=bar,baz=qux --remove-labels=[KEY,…]-
List of label keys to remove. If a label does not exist it is silently ignored.
If
--update-labelsis also specified then--update-labelsis applied first.
